The success of a construction project is not a walk in the park. It requires a blend of knowledge, skill, and sharp attention to detail. This article will guide you on how to manage a construction project successfully.
Firstly, it’s imperative to understand the scope of the project. Having a clear understanding of every detail, from the building’s layout to the materials needed, will help you prepare effectively. Undeniably, a comprehensive project plan is the foundation of any successful construction project. It includes schedules, cost estimates, and resource allocation plans. Frequent updates and adjustments to this plan are necessary to keep up with any project changes or challenges.
Secondly, good communication is key in any construction project. Keeping all stakeholders informed of project progress, changes, and issues is crucial. Effective communication not only reduces misunderstandings but also boosts team morale and productivity. In the construction industry, communication tools like project management software can be used to facilitate this process.
Thirdly, risk management is a critical aspect of construction project management. Despite meticulous planning, every project has potential risks, from delays due to bad weather to unexpected cost increases. Establishing a risk management plan can help detect potential risks early and develop plans to mitigate their impact.
Moreover, quality control is another important part of managing a construction project. Making sure that all work is up to standard not only protects the project’s integrity but also ensures the safety of all involved. Regular inspections and audits should be conducted to maintain quality.
Finally, don’t shy away from problem-solving. Problems are inevitable in construction projects. Instead of running away from these, face them head-on and work on finding a solution. This not only ensures the project’s continuity but also offers valuable learning experiences.
In conclusion, managing a construction project is a complex process. However, with careful planning, effective communication, comprehensive risk management, strict quality control, and proactive problem-solving, you can guarantee the successful completion of your construction project.
